Shared from Zite   John Hames shared with you:   ATF's new rules for registering machine guns and other NFA items under fire examiner.com - In 1934 the Congress established the National Firearms Act (NFA) under its power to tax. The NFA requires that both natural persons and legal entities like corporations, limited liability companies (LLCs), and trusts register certain firearms like machine guns and short barreled rifles and shotguns, as well as other devises like suppressors with the Department of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ives (ATF) to facilitate the collection of NFA item transfer taxes ranging from $5 to $200 per item.
